Home
last modified time | relevance | path

Searched refs:Predicate (Results 1 – 25 of 295) sorted by relevance

12345678910>>...12

/aosp12/frameworks/base/test-runner/src/android/test/suitebuilder/
H A DTestPredicates.java22 import com.android.internal.util.Predicate;
30 static final Predicate<TestMethod> REJECT_INSTRUMENTATION =
33 static final Predicate<TestMethod> SELECT_SMOKE = hasAnnotation(Smoke.class);
35 static final Predicate<TestMethod> REJECT_SUPPRESSED = not(hasAnnotation(Suppress.class));
41 public static Predicate<TestMethod> hasAnnotation(Class<? extends Annotation> annotationClass) { in hasAnnotation()
45 private static class HasAnnotation implements Predicate<TestMethod> {
64 public static <T> Predicate<T> not(Predicate<? super T> predicate) { in not()
68 private static class NotPredicate<T> implements Predicate<T> {
69 private final Predicate<? super T> predicate;
71 private NotPredicate(Predicate<? super T> predicate) { in NotPredicate()
H A DTestSuiteBuilder.java23 import com.android.internal.util.Predicate;
48 private final Set<Predicate<TestMethod>> predicates = new HashSet<Predicate<TestMethod>>();
124 public TestSuiteBuilder addRequirements(List<Predicate<TestMethod>> predicates) { in addRequirements()
221 public final TestSuiteBuilder addRequirements(Predicate<TestMethod>... predicates) { in addRequirements()
222 ArrayList<Predicate<TestMethod>> list = new ArrayList<Predicate<TestMethod>>(); in addRequirements()
249 for (Predicate<TestMethod> predicate : predicates) { in satisfiesAllPredicates()
/aosp12/packages/apps/Car/RotaryController/src/com/android/car/rotary/
H A DTreeTraverser.java26 import java.util.function.Predicate;
44 @NonNull Predicate<AccessibilityNodeInfo> targetPredicate) { in findNodeOrAncestor()
58 @Nullable Predicate<AccessibilityNodeInfo> stopPredicate, in findNodeOrAncestor()
59 @NonNull Predicate<AccessibilityNodeInfo> targetPredicate) { in findNodeOrAncestor()
81 @NonNull Predicate<AccessibilityNodeInfo> targetPredicate) { in depthFirstSearch()
95 @Nullable Predicate<AccessibilityNodeInfo> skipPredicate, in depthFirstSearch()
96 @NonNull Predicate<AccessibilityNodeInfo> targetPredicate) { in depthFirstSearch()
125 @NonNull Predicate<AccessibilityNodeInfo> targetPredicate) { in reverseDepthFirstSearch()
151 @NonNull Predicate<AccessibilityNodeInfo> selectPredicate, in depthFirstSelect()
/aosp12/packages/apps/DocumentsUI/src/com/android/documentsui/base/
H A DDocumentFilters.java27 import java.util.function.Predicate;
39 public static final Predicate<Cursor> ANY = (Cursor c) -> { return true; };
40 public static final Predicate<Cursor> VIRTUAL = DocumentFilters::isVirtual;
41 public static final Predicate<Cursor> NOT_MOVABLE = DocumentFilters::isNotMovable;
42 private static final Predicate<Cursor> O_SHARABLE = DocumentFilters::isSharableInO;
43 private static final Predicate<Cursor> PREO_SHARABLE = DocumentFilters::isSharablePreO;
45 public static Predicate<Cursor> sharable(Features features) { in sharable()
/aosp12/packages/apps/DeskClock/src/com/android/deskclock/
H A DPredicate.kt28 interface Predicate<T> { regex
36 val TRUE: Predicate<*> = object : Predicate<Any> {
44 val FALSE: Predicate<*> = object : Predicate<Any> {
/aosp12/packages/modules/StatsD/statsd/benchmark/
H A Dmetric_util.h68 Predicate CreateScreenIsOffPredicate();
71 Predicate CreateScheduledJobPredicate();
74 Predicate CreateHoldingWakelockPredicate();
77 Predicate CreateIsSyncingPredicate();
80 Predicate CreateIsInBackgroundPredicate();
83 void addPredicateToPredicateCombination(const Predicate& predicate, Predicate* combination);
H A Dmetric_util.cpp153 Predicate CreateScheduledJobPredicate() { in CreateScheduledJobPredicate()
154 Predicate predicate; in CreateScheduledJobPredicate()
162 Predicate predicate; in CreateBatterySaverModePredicate()
169 Predicate CreateScreenIsOnPredicate() { in CreateScreenIsOnPredicate()
170 Predicate predicate; in CreateScreenIsOnPredicate()
177 Predicate CreateScreenIsOffPredicate() { in CreateScreenIsOffPredicate()
178 Predicate predicate; in CreateScreenIsOffPredicate()
186 Predicate predicate; in CreateHoldingWakelockPredicate()
193 Predicate CreateIsSyncingPredicate() { in CreateIsSyncingPredicate()
194 Predicate predicate; in CreateIsSyncingPredicate()
[all …]
/aosp12/frameworks/base/apct-tests/perftests/core/src/android/util/
H A DArraySetPerfTest.java29 import java.util.function.Predicate;
95 Predicate<Integer> predicate = (i) -> i % 2 == 0; in testRemoveIf_Small_Base()
109 Predicate<Integer> predicate = (i) -> false; in testRemoveIf_Small_RemoveNothing()
124 Predicate<Integer> predicate = (i) -> true; in testRemoveIf_Small_RemoveAll()
139 Predicate<Integer> predicate = (i) -> i % 2 == 0; in testRemoveIf_Small_RemoveHalf()
158 Predicate<Integer> predicate = (i) -> i % 2 == 0; in testRemoveIf_Large_Base()
172 Predicate<Integer> predicate = (i) -> false; in testRemoveIf_Large_RemoveNothing()
187 Predicate<Integer> predicate = (i) -> true; in testRemoveIf_Large_RemoveAll()
202 Predicate<Integer> predicate = (i) -> i % 2 == 0; in testRemoveIf_Large_RemoveHalf()
/aosp12/frameworks/libs/net/common/testutils/hostdevice/com/android/testutils/
H A DPacketFilter.kt20 import java.util.function.Predicate
45 class OffsetFilter(val offset: Int, vararg val bytes: Byte) : Predicate<ByteArray> {
53 class IPv4UdpFilter : Predicate<ByteArray> {
62 class IPv4DstFilter(dst: Inet4Address) : Predicate<ByteArray> {
70 class ArpRequestFilter : Predicate<ByteArray> {
79 class DhcpClientPacketFilter : Predicate<ByteArray> {
90 class DhcpOptionFilter(val option: Byte, vararg val bytes: Byte) : Predicate<ByteArray> {
/aosp12/frameworks/base/test-runner/tests/src/android/test/suitebuilder/
H A DTestPredicatesTest.java19 import com.android.internal.util.Predicate;
77 private static final Predicate<Object> TRUE = new Predicate<Object>() {
83 private static final Predicate<Object> FALSE = new Predicate<Object>() {
/aosp12/packages/modules/StatsD/tests/src/android/cts/statsd/metric/
H A DDurationMetricsTests.java27 import com.android.internal.os.StatsdConfigProto.Predicate;
67 Predicate predicate = Predicate.newBuilder() in testDurationMetric()
128 Predicate predicate = Predicate.newBuilder() in testDurationMetricWithCondition()
137 Predicate conditionPredicate = Predicate.newBuilder() in testDurationMetricWithCondition()
237 Predicate predicate = Predicate.newBuilder() in testDurationMetricWithActivation()
333 Predicate predicate = Predicate.newBuilder() in testDurationMetricWithConditionAndActivation()
343 Predicate conditionPredicate = Predicate.newBuilder() in testDurationMetricWithConditionAndActivation()
496 Predicate predicateA = Predicate.newBuilder() in testDurationMetricWithDimension()
507 Predicate predicateB = in testDurationMetricWithDimension()
508 Predicate.newBuilder() in testDurationMetricWithDimension()
/aosp12/packages/apps/Contacts/src/com/android/contacts/model/account/
H A DAccountsLoader.java29 import com.google.common.base.Predicate;
40 private final Predicate<AccountInfo> mFilter;
46 public AccountsLoader(Context context, Predicate<AccountInfo> filter) { in AccountsLoader()
78 final FragmentType fragment, int loaderId, final Predicate<AccountInfo> filter) { in loadAccounts()
87 final ActivityType activity, int id, final Predicate<AccountInfo> filter) { in loadAccounts()
92 final Predicate<AccountInfo> filter, final AccountsListener listener) { in loadAccounts()
/aosp12/frameworks/libs/net/common/framework/com/android/net/module/util/
H A DCollectionUtils.java26 import java.util.function.Predicate;
81 public static <T> boolean all(@NonNull Collection<T> elem, @NonNull Predicate<T> predicate) { in all()
93 public static <T> boolean any(@NonNull Collection<T> elem, @NonNull Predicate<T> predicate) { in any()
101 public static <T> int indexOf(@NonNull Collection<T> elem, @NonNull Predicate<T> predicate) { in indexOf()
114 public static <T> boolean any(@NonNull SparseArray<T> array, @NonNull Predicate<T> predicate) { in any()
161 @NonNull final Predicate<T> test) { in filter()
/aosp12/frameworks/base/services/people/java/com/android/server/people/data/
H A DPackageData.java38 import java.util.function.Predicate;
54 private final Predicate<String> mIsDefaultDialerPredicate;
56 private final Predicate<String> mIsDefaultSmsAppPredicate;
61 @NonNull Predicate<String> isDefaultDialerPredicate, in PackageData()
62 @NonNull Predicate<String> isDefaultSmsAppPredicate, in PackageData()
84 @NonNull Predicate<String> isDefaultDialerPredicate, in packagesDataFromDisk()
85 @NonNull Predicate<String> isDefaultSmsAppPredicate, in packagesDataFromDisk()
/aosp12/packages/apps/Settings/src/com/android/settings/deviceinfo/legal/
H A DModuleLicensesPreferenceController.java52 .filter(new Predicate(mContext)) in displayPreference()
58 static class Predicate implements java.util.function.Predicate<ModuleInfo> { class in ModuleLicensesPreferenceController
61 public Predicate(Context context) { in Predicate() method in ModuleLicensesPreferenceController.Predicate
/aosp12/frameworks/base/test-runner/src/android/test/
H A DInstrumentationTestRunner.java21 import com.android.internal.util.Predicate;
198 private static final Predicate<TestMethod> SELECT_SMALL = hasAnnotation(SmallTest.class);
202 private static final Predicate<TestMethod> SELECT_LARGE = hasAnnotation(LargeTest.class);
322 Predicate<TestMethod> testSizePredicate = null; in onCreate()
323 Predicate<TestMethod> testAnnotationPredicate = null; in onCreate()
324 Predicate<TestMethod> testNotAnnotationPredicate = null; in onCreate()
420 List<Predicate<TestMethod>> getBuilderRequirements() { in getBuilderRequirements()
421 return new ArrayList<Predicate<TestMethod>>(); in getBuilderRequirements()
467 private Predicate<TestMethod> getSizePredicateFromArg(String sizeArg) { in getSizePredicateFromArg()
486 private Predicate<TestMethod> getAnnotationPredicate(String annotationClassName) { in getAnnotationPredicate()
[all …]
/aosp12/frameworks/base/apex/jobscheduler/service/java/com/android/server/alarm/
H A DAlarmStore.java26 import java.util.function.Predicate;
55 ArrayList<Alarm> remove(Predicate<Alarm> whichAlarms); in remove()
144 int getCount(Predicate<Alarm> condition); in getCount()
/aosp12/packages/modules/NetworkStack/common/networkstackclient/src/android/net/shared/
H A DInitialConfiguration.java35 import java.util.function.Predicate;
218 public static <T> boolean any(Iterable<T> coll, Predicate<T> fn) { in any()
230 public static <T> boolean all(Iterable<T> coll, Predicate<T> fn) { in all()
237 public static <T> Predicate<T> not(Predicate<T> fn) { in not()
/aosp12/art/tools/ahat/src/main/com/android/ahat/heapdump/
H A DInstances.java22 import java.util.function.Predicate;
52 Predicate<T> isDuplicate = new Predicate<T>() { in Instances()
/aosp12/packages/services/Telecomm/tests/src/com/android/server/telecom/tests/
H A DVideoProviderTest.java49 import com.google.common.base.Predicate;
335 assertTrueWithTimeout(new Predicate<Void>() { in testSetPreviewSurface()
344 assertTrueWithTimeout(new Predicate<Void>() { in testSetPreviewSurface()
362 assertTrueWithTimeout(new Predicate<Void>() { in testSetDisplaySurface()
371 assertTrueWithTimeout(new Predicate<Void>() { in testSetDisplaySurface()
388 assertTrueWithTimeout(new Predicate<Void>() { in testSetDeviceOrientation()
397 assertTrueWithTimeout(new Predicate<Void>() { in testSetDeviceOrientation()
413 assertTrueWithTimeout(new Predicate<Void>() { in testSetZoom()
477 assertTrueWithTimeout(new Predicate<Void>() { in testSessionModifyResponse()
517 assertTrueWithTimeout(new Predicate<Void>() { in testSetPauseImage()
/aosp12/packages/apps/DocumentsUI/tests/common/com/android/documentsui/bots/
H A DBreadBot.java29 import java.util.function.Predicate;
51 Predicate<String> checker = this::hasHorizontalEntry; in assertItemsPresent()
55 private void assertItemsPresent(String[] items, Predicate<String> predicate) { in assertItemsPresent()
/aosp12/frameworks/libs/net/common/testutils/devicetests/com/android/testutils/
H A DTapPacketReader.java32 import java.util.function.Predicate;
93 public byte[] popPacket(long timeoutMs, @NonNull Predicate<byte[]> filter) { in popPacket()
109 public byte[] poll(long timeoutMs, @NonNull Predicate<byte[]> filter) { in poll()
/aosp12/frameworks/base/core/java/com/android/internal/util/
H A DCollectionUtils.java37 import java.util.function.Predicate;
63 java.util.function.Predicate<? super T> predicate) { in filter()
78 java.util.function.Predicate<? super T> predicate) { in filter()
102 @Nullable Predicate<? super T> predicate) { in addIf()
249 java.util.function.Predicate<T> predicate) { in any()
258 java.util.function.Predicate<T> predicate) { in any()
267 java.util.function.Predicate<T> predicate) { in find()
281 java.util.function.Predicate<T> predicate) { in find()
/aosp12/frameworks/base/core/java/com/android/internal/util/function/pooled/
H A DPooledPredicate.java19 import java.util.function.Predicate;
27 public interface PooledPredicate<T> extends PooledLambda, Predicate<T> {
/aosp12/packages/modules/StatsD/statsd/tests/
H A Dstatsd_test_util.h135 Predicate CreateScreenIsOnPredicate();
138 Predicate CreateScreenIsOffPredicate();
141 Predicate CreateScheduledJobPredicate();
144 Predicate CreateBatterySaverModePredicate();
147 Predicate CreateDeviceUnpluggedPredicate();
150 Predicate CreateHoldingWakelockPredicate();
153 Predicate CreateIsSyncingPredicate();
156 Predicate CreateIsInBackgroundPredicate();
192 void addPredicateToPredicateCombination(const Predicate& predicate, Predicate* combination);

12345678910>>...12